Understanding Sauce Packaging Machines: More Than Just Filling Bottles
A sauce packaging machine is a specialized piece of equipment designed to automate the process of filling, sealing, and packaging various types of sauces into containers. But calling it “just a filling machine” would be like calling a sports car “just transportation”—it’s technically accurate but misses the bigger picture.
Modern sauce packaging machines are sophisticated systems that handle multiple critical functions simultaneously. They manage viscosity challenges, ensure precise dosing, maintain hygiene standards, prevent contamination, and deliver consistency that human operators simply cannot match hour after hour, day after day.
The complexity of sauce packaging cannot be understated. Unlike water or other thin liquids, sauces present unique challenges. They vary dramatically in viscosity—from runny vinaigrettes to thick barbecue sauces. They often contain particulates like garlic chunks, pepper flakes, or herb pieces. Many sauces are temperature-sensitive, requiring hot-fill processes or special handling to maintain flavor and safety.
Types of Sauce Packaging Machines: Finding Your Perfect Match
The sauce packaging machine market offers various options, each designed for specific production needs, sauce types, and business scales. Understanding these categories is essential for making the right investment.
Piston Filling Machines
Piston fillers are the workhorses of the sauce packaging world. They use a piston-cylinder mechanism to draw sauce from a hopper and dispense it into containers with remarkable accuracy. These machines excel with thick, viscous sauces like mayonnaise, tartar sauce, or chunky salsa.
The beauty of piston fillers lies in their versatility. They can handle sauces with large particulates without clogging, making them ideal for products containing visible ingredients. They’re also highly accurate, with precision levels reaching ±0.5% for most applications. This accuracy translates directly into cost savings—every ounce of over-filled product multiplied by thousands of bottles represents real money left on the table.
Gravity Filling Machines
For thinner sauces like soy sauce, teriyaki, or vinegar-based hot sauces, gravity fillers offer simplicity and reliability. These machines use gravity and timed flow to fill containers, making them cost-effective solutions for businesses working with low-viscosity products.
Gravity fillers are particularly attractive for small to medium-sized operations because they typically require lower initial investment and simpler maintenance than more complex systems. However, they’re limited to thin, free-flowing liquids and may not provide the same level of precision as piston or pump-based systems.
Pump Filling Machines
Pump fillers use various pump technologies—including gear pumps, lobe pumps, and peristaltic pumps—to move sauce from bulk containers into packaging. These systems offer excellent versatility, handling both thick and thin sauces with adjustable speed and volume controls.
Different pump types suit different sauce characteristics. Gear pumps work well for medium-viscosity products, while lobe pumps excel with thicker sauces and products containing particulates. Peristaltic pumps offer the advantage of product never touching the pump mechanism itself, making them ideal for sterile or sensitive applications.
Automatic vs. Semi-Automatic Systems
The choice between automatic and semi-automatic sauce packaging machines represents one of the most significant decisions you’ll make. Semi-automatic systems require operator involvement for certain steps—typically placing containers, initiating the fill cycle, and removing filled packages. These machines offer lower entry costs and flexibility for businesses producing multiple products or frequently changing container sizes.
Fully automatic systems handle the entire packaging process with minimal human intervention, from container feeding through filling, capping, labeling, and case packing. While the initial investment is substantially higher, automatic systems deliver superior speed, consistency, and labor cost savings for high-volume production.
Key Features That Separate Good Sauce Packaging Machines from Great Ones
Not all sauce packaging machines are created equal. When evaluating options, certain features distinguish industry-leading equipment from mediocre alternatives.
Sanitation and Cleanability
In food production, cleanliness isn’t just important—it’s legally mandated and critical to brand reputation. The best sauce packaging machines feature sanitary design principles including smooth surfaces without crevices where bacteria can hide, tool-free disassembly for quick cleaning, and food-grade contact materials like stainless steel 316L.
Clean-in-place (CIP) capability represents the gold standard for sauce packaging machines. CIP systems allow automated cleaning without disassembly, dramatically reducing downtime and ensuring consistent sanitization. For businesses producing multiple sauce varieties, CIP systems prevent cross-contamination between production runs.
Changeover Speed and Flexibility
Market demands change rapidly. Today’s trending sriracha mayo might give way to tomorrow’s viral chipotle ranch. Your sauce packaging machine should adapt as quickly as your product line.
Quick-changeover features include tool-free adjustments for different bottle sizes, easy recipe switching via touchscreen controls, and modular nozzle designs that accommodate various container openings. Some advanced systems can switch between different sauce types and container formats in under 15 minutes—a capability that can mean the difference between meeting market opportunities and missing them.
Accuracy and Consistency
Every milliliter matters. Over-filling represents wasted product and eroded profit margins. Under-filling risks regulatory penalties and customer dissatisfaction. Premium sauce packaging machines deliver fill accuracy within tight tolerances, typically ±0.5% to ±1% depending on the filling technology.
Beyond accuracy, consistency across thousands of cycles matters just as much. The machine that fills perfectly when fresh from maintenance but drifts in accuracy after a few hours of operation creates more problems than it solves.
Integration Capabilities
Modern sauce packaging machines don’t work in isolation. They need to communicate with upstream equipment (sauce preparation tanks, mixing systems) and downstream machinery (capping machines, labeling systems, case packers). Look for equipment with standard industrial protocols like OPC-UA or EUROMAP that enable seamless line integration.
Data connectivity is increasingly important too. Machines with IoT capability can transmit production data to your ERP system, alert maintenance staff to potential issues before failures occur, and provide real-time production monitoring accessible from anywhere.
Matching Sauce Packaging Machine Capacity to Your Production Needs
One of the most common mistakes businesses make is buying either too much or too little machine capacity. Under-sizing forces you to run multiple shifts or turn away business, while over-sizing ties up capital in unused capacity.
Start by calculating your current production volume and projecting realistic growth over the next three to five years. Factor in product variety—if you produce six different sauce types, each requiring its own production runs with changeover time, your effective capacity decreases.
Consider seasonality too. If your barbecue sauce sales triple during summer months, you need capacity to handle peak demand, not just annual averages. Many businesses find that selecting a machine with 20-30% more capacity than current peak needs provides headroom for growth without excessive over-investment.
Small-scale producers might start with semi-automatic machines producing 20-40 bottles per minute. Mid-size operations typically require 60-120 bottles per minute, while large manufacturers demand fully automatic systems capable of 200+ bottles per minute.
The Economics of Sauce Packaging Automation
Let’s talk about money—because that’s what ultimately drives equipment decisions. The investment in a sauce packaging machine ranges dramatically, from $5,000 for basic semi-automatic piston fillers to $500,000+ for fully integrated automatic production lines.
However, focusing solely on purchase price misses the bigger financial picture. Calculate total cost of ownership including installation, training, maintenance, spare parts, energy consumption, and labor savings over the equipment’s expected 10-15 year lifespan.
Labor represents the most significant operational expense for most sauce manufacturers. A manual filling operation might require 3-4 workers to produce what an automated system handles with a single operator. At $15-20 per hour fully loaded labor cost, automation often pays for itself in 18-36 months through labor savings alone.
Product savings matter too. If your manual filling operation wastes just 2% through over-filling, spillage, and errors, and you produce $1 million in annual sauce sales, that’s $20,000 in product walking out the door every year. An accurate automatic filling machine eliminates most of this waste.
Don’t forget the revenue side either. Automated packaging often enables faster production, meaning you can accept larger orders, expand distribution, or introduce new product variations. These revenue opportunities can dwarf the cost savings from efficiency improvements.
Common Challenges and How Modern Sauce Packaging Machines Solve Them
Every sauce manufacturer faces operational challenges. The right packaging equipment provides solutions.
Challenge: Sauce Separation and Settling
Many sauces naturally separate over time, with solids settling and liquids floating. Packaging machines with integrated agitation systems constantly stir the product hopper, ensuring every bottle receives consistent product composition.
Challenge: Air Bubbles and Foam
Some sauces, particularly creamy varieties and emulsified products, tend to foam during filling. This creates unsightly air pockets in packages and inconsistent fill levels. Bottom-up filling nozzles that extend into containers minimize agitation and reduce foaming. Vacuum-assisted filling systems can also eliminate air incorporation.
Challenge: Temperature Maintenance
Certain sauces require hot-fill processes to achieve proper preservation without refrigeration. Specialized sauce packaging machines feature heated hoppers, jacketed filling systems, and insulated product paths that maintain precise temperatures throughout the filling process.
Challenge: Dripping and Stringing
Thick, sticky sauces like honey mustard or sweet chili sauce tend to drip from filling nozzles, creating mess and product waste. Anti-drip nozzle designs with bottom shut-off valves or suction mechanisms eliminate this issue, keeping machinery clean and reducing waste.
Challenge: Particulate Distribution
Chunky sauces with visible ingredients need special handling to ensure chunks distribute evenly rather than all settling at the bottom of the hopper. Wide-diameter piping, gentle pumping action, and specialized nozzle designs maintain uniform particulate distribution.
Regulatory Compliance and Food Safety Considerations
Food packaging isn’t just about getting product into containers—it’s about doing so safely and legally. Sauce packaging machines must help you meet stringent food safety regulations.
FDA regulations require food contact surfaces to be non-toxic, non-absorbent, and withstand repeated cleaning and sanitization. Quality machines use food-grade stainless steel, FDA-approved plastics, and sanitary fittings that meet 3-A standards.
HACCP (Hazard Analysis Critical Control Points) compliance often designates filling as a Critical Control Point. Your sauce packaging machine should facilitate proper monitoring and documentation of fill temperatures, volumes, and sanitation procedures.
For businesses pursuing organic certification, kosher or halal certification, or export markets, ensure your chosen equipment meets additional requirements specific to these programs. Some manufacturers offer validated cleaning procedures and material certifications that streamline your approval processes.
The Technology Revolution: Smart Sauce Packaging Machines
The packaging industry is experiencing a technology revolution, and sauce packaging machines are at the forefront. Modern equipment incorporates innovations that would have seemed like science fiction a decade ago.
Artificial intelligence and machine learning algorithms now optimize filling parameters in real-time. These systems detect subtle changes in sauce viscosity or temperature and automatically adjust pump speeds or fill times to maintain accuracy without operator intervention.
Vision systems inspect every bottle, verifying fill levels, detecting foreign objects, ensuring caps are properly seated, and even reading labels to confirm correct product-package matching. Defective units are automatically rejected before entering your distribution stream.
Predictive maintenance systems monitor equipment health through vibration analysis, temperature sensors, and performance metrics. They alert maintenance teams to developing issues days or weeks before failures occur, preventing costly unplanned downtime.
Remote monitoring and control capabilities let you oversee production from anywhere. Receive alerts on your smartphone when production rates drop, review real-time efficiency metrics from your home office, or troubleshoot issues via video call with equipment support teams.

Sauce Packaging Machine Installation and Integration: Setting Up for Success
Even the best sauce packaging machine performs poorly if improperly installed. Professional installation ensures optimal performance from day one and prevents issues that plague operations for years.
Site preparation is critical. Packaging machines require adequate space not just for the equipment itself but for operator access, maintenance clearance, and integration with upstream and downstream equipment. They need appropriate electrical service, compressed air if pneumatically operated, and often water connections for CIP systems.
Integration with existing equipment requires careful planning. Product transfer lines, control system communications, and synchronization with capping and labeling equipment must all work seamlessly. Most problems in automated packaging lines trace to integration issues rather than individual equipment failures.
Allow adequate time for installation, typically 1-2 weeks for complex systems. Then plan for commissioning—the process of testing, adjusting, and optimizing equipment performance with your actual products and containers. Rushing through commissioning virtually guarantees problems later.
Sauce Packaging Machine Maintenance: Protecting Your Investment
A sauce packaging machine represents a significant capital investment. Proper maintenance protects that investment and ensures consistent performance over many years.
Establish preventive maintenance schedules based on manufacturer recommendations and your operational intensity. Daily tasks typically include cleaning, visual inspection, and basic checks. Weekly maintenance might include lubrication and more thorough cleaning. Monthly or quarterly maintenance involves deeper inspection of wear components, calibration verification, and system testing.
Keep adequate spare parts inventory. Critical wear items like seals, O-rings, valve components, and sensors should be on hand to minimize downtime when replacements are needed. The cost of keeping $2,000 in spare parts inventory is negligible compared to the cost of a production line sitting idle for three days waiting for a $50 part to arrive.
Document everything. Maintenance logs, cleaning records, calibration results, and problem reports create valuable data for predictive maintenance and troubleshooting recurring issues. They’re also often required for food safety audits and regulatory compliance.
Consider service contracts for complex equipment. Scheduled service visits from factory-trained technicians catch developing problems early and provide peace of mind that experts are monitoring your critical equipment.

FAQs (Frequently Asked Questions)
Q: Can one machine handle both thin and thick sauces?
A: Some machines are configurable (change nozzles, adjust fill technology) and can handle a range of viscosities, but typically you’ll get better performance if you match the machine to the primary product type (thick vs thin).
Q: Is it better to invest in pouch packaging or bottles for sauces?
A: It depends on your brand positioning, logistics, cost structure and consumer preference. Pouches are lighter, cheaper in shipping, flexible; bottles/jars provide premium feel and reuse potential. The machine choice will depend accordingly.
Q: What is the typical speed of a sauce packaging machine?
A: Speeds vary widely: sachet machines may run tens of bags per minute; bottle lines will depend on container size, fill time, etc. For example, a high speed packing machine for paste products can reach 80-150 bags/min for certain formats.
Q: How often do I need to clean the machine?
A: Frequently. With sauce production you’ll often require daily cleaning of filling heads and hoppers, and deeper clean-down at shift end depending on the product and hygiene regulations. Build cleaning time and procedures into your SOPs.
Q: Can I start small and scale later?
A: Yes. Many suppliers offer modular machines or add-on options (extra nozzles, extra lanes) so you can start with lower volume and scale up as production grows. That flexibility is important.
